## Changed defaults

Heads up: the Ledgerline tax-rate lookup cache now defaults to a 15-minute TTL instead of 24 hours. Turns out rates in the Veldt County sandbox were going stale mid-demo, which was embarrassing. Eviction is now LRU rather than FIFO, and the cache warms on boot. If you're reviewing, check that nothing hardcodes the old TTL. The new defaults land as follows.

deployment values, bajop-taweg:
holwyn:
  log_level: debug
  metrics_host: metrics.holwyn.zemvarsys.internal
  pool_size: 32

# Watchdog configuration for the Pavero kiosk build.
# The watchdog restarts the shell if the heartbeat file is not
# touched within 45 seconds. Do not lower this threshold below 30s;
# firmware flashes on older units can legitimately stall that long.
# Restart events are logged to the telemetry table for audit.
# The watchdog writes those events using the connection string below.

database URL for bahop-yagep: mssql://sildor_svc:35ha7jz@db-fb6d.nelvrodyn.example:5432/casath

# Annual Billing Transition — Managers Only

Effective next quarter, Cindral moves all new Fathomline contracts to annual billing by default. Monthly terms require director approval. Renewals convert at next anniversary. Discount for upfront annual payment: up to 8%, no exceptions.

Talk tracks and objection handling are in the enablement folder. Do not announce to customers before the formal comms date. Forecast adjustments due by Friday.

The confidential rationale and revenue targets follow below.

board note of fahop-hahaf: Only 14 of the 401 pilot accounts renewed Quenmir, so a churn review is set for July 19. Praiusax Foods is in early talks to buy Soroxax Foods for about $412.1 million.

Subject: Big-deal discounts — new guardrails

Hi all,

Quick heads-up for the finance folks: we're tightening discounts on deals above the Tier-3 threshold. Anything over 18% now needs sign-off from Marit or me, no exceptions, even for the Quellon renewal crowd. Standard approvals stay in Dealdesk; large ones route through the new Falcrest queue. Yes, it adds a day — worth it for margin hygiene. Full matrix lands Friday. Before that goes out, one piece of context stays within this group.

internal memo for yafop-hawef: The renewal with Druwynax Group closes at $20 million a year, 20 percent above the last contract. Project Druath slips by two quarters because of the staffing delay.